MannKind Corporation (MNKD) shares fell 3.13% today, marking the fifth consecutive day of decline, with a total drop of 15.30% over the past five days. The share price hit its lowest level since February 2024, with an intraday decline of 3.39%.

The strategy of buying (MNKD) shares after they reached a recent low and holding for 1 week showed poor performance over the past 5 years. The annualized return was -22.4%, significantly underperforming the market. This indicates that this strategy failed to capitalize on the potential bounces from the recent lows, suggesting either an imperfect timing issue or a fundamental weakness in the stock's short-term outlook.

MannKind's recent financial performance has been a significant factor influencing its stock price. The company's first quarter 2025 earnings report revealed that while revenues exceeded expectations, the earnings per share (EPS) fell short. This mixed financial performance has raised concerns among investors, contributing to the negative impact on the stock price.


Additionally, the stock has reached a new 52-week low, which can be indicative of investor pessimism or broader market concerns regarding the company's future prospects. This sustained low performance may have triggered selling pressure among shareholders, further driving down the stock price.
